数据管理在政府行业:实现透明度和公众参与

46 阅读9分钟

1.背景介绍

政府行业在过去几年中遇到了巨大的数据挑战。随着互联网和数字技术的普及,政府机构需要更有效地管理和利用大量的数据资源。这些数据可以来自于政府部门之间的交流,公民的日常生活,甚至是企业和组织的运营。在这个背景下,数据管理在政府行业变得越来越重要。

数据管理在政府行业的核心目标是提高政府的透明度和公众参与。透明度意味着政府需要更好地揭示其决策过程,以便公众了解政府的行为。公众参与则是指公民能够积极参与政府的决策过程,以便更好地代表自己的利益。

在这篇文章中,我们将讨论数据管理在政府行业的核心概念、算法原理、具体操作步骤以及数学模型公式。我们还将讨论一些具体的代码实例,以及未来发展趋势和挑战。

2.核心概念与联系

数据管理在政府行业的核心概念包括:

  1. 数据集成:数据集成是指将来自不同来源的数据集成到一个统一的数据仓库中,以便更好地支持政府决策。

  2. 数据质量:数据质量是指数据的准确性、完整性、一致性和时效性。高质量的数据是政府决策的基础。

  3. 数据安全:数据安全是指保护政府数据免受滥用、泄露或损失的措施。

  4. 数据分析:数据分析是指对政府数据进行深入的分析,以便发现隐藏的趋势、关系和模式。

  5. 数据可视化:数据可视化是指将政府数据转换为易于理解的图形和图表,以便公众更好地理解政府决策。

这些概念之间的联系如下:

  • 数据集成和数据质量是政府决策的基础,而数据安全则是保护这些数据的关键。
  • 数据分析和数据可视化则是利用这些数据来支持政府决策和公众参与的关键。

3.核心算法原理和具体操作步骤以及数学模型公式详细讲解

在这一节中,我们将详细讲解数据管理在政府行业中的核心算法原理和具体操作步骤以及数学模型公式。

3.1 数据集成

数据集成的核心算法原理是数据转换和数据融合。数据转换是指将来自不同来源的数据转换为统一的格式,而数据融合是指将这些转换后的数据融合到一个统一的数据仓库中。

具体操作步骤如下:

  1. 确定数据源:首先需要确定需要集成的数据来源,例如政府部门、公民、企业等。

  2. 数据清洗:对来自不同来源的数据进行清洗,以确保数据质量。

  3. 数据转换:将来自不同来源的数据转换为统一的格式,例如将不同的数据格式转换为XML或JSON格式。

  4. 数据融合:将转换后的数据融合到一个统一的数据仓库中,以便支持政府决策。

数学模型公式:

Dintegrated=D1D2DnD_{integrated} = D_{1} \oplus D_{2} \oplus \ldots \oplus D_{n}

其中,DintegratedD_{integrated} 表示集成后的数据,D1,D2,,DnD_{1}, D_{2}, \ldots, D_{n} 表示来自不同来源的数据。

3.2 数据质量

数据质量的核心算法原理是数据清洗和数据验证。数据清洗是指对数据进行预处理,以确保数据的准确性、完整性、一致性和时效性。数据验证则是对数据进行检查,以确保数据满足预定的质量标准。

具体操作步骤如下:

  1. 数据清洗:对数据进行预处理,例如去除重复数据、填充缺失数据、纠正错误数据等。

  2. 数据验证:对数据进行检查,以确保数据满足预定的质量标准。

数学模型公式:

Q=f(D)Q = f(D)

其中,QQ 表示数据质量,DD 表示数据,ff 表示数据质量评估函数。

3.3 数据安全

数据安全的核心算法原理是数据加密和数据访问控制。数据加密是指对数据进行加密,以保护数据免受滥用、泄露或损失。数据访问控制则是对数据进行访问控制,以确保只有授权的用户可以访问数据。

具体操作步骤如下:

  1. 数据加密:对数据进行加密,以保护数据免受滥用、泄露或损失。

  2. 数据访问控制:对数据进行访问控制,以确保只有授权的用户可以访问数据。

数学模型公式:

S=E(D)+A(D)S = E(D) + A(D)

其中,SS 表示数据安全,E(D)E(D) 表示数据加密,A(D)A(D) 表示数据访问控制。

3.4 数据分析

数据分析的核心算法原理是数据挖掘和数据模型构建。数据挖掘是指对政府数据进行深入的分析,以便发现隐藏的趋势、关系和模式。数据模型构建则是对这些趋势、关系和模式进行建模,以便支持政府决策。

具体操作步骤如下:

  1. 数据预处理:对数据进行预处理,以确保数据质量。

  2. 数据挖掘:对数据进行深入的分析,以便发现隐藏的趋势、关系和模式。

  3. 数据模型构建:对这些趋势、关系和模式进行建模,以便支持政府决策。

数学模型公式:

M=B(T,R,D)M = B(T, R, D)

其中,MM 表示数据模型,TT 表示趋势,RR 表示关系,DD 表示数据,BB 表示数据模型构建函数。

3.5 数据可视化

数据可视化的核心算法原理是数据视觉化和数据交互。数据视觉化是指将政府数据转换为易于理解的图形和图表,以便公众更好地理解政府决策。数据交互则是对这些图形和图表进行交互,以便公众更好地参与政府决策。

具体操作步骤如下:

  1. 数据视觉化:将政府数据转换为易于理解的图形和图表。

  2. 数据交互:对这些图形和图表进行交互,以便公众更好地参与政府决策。

数学模型公式:

V=V(D,G)V = V(D, G)

其中,VV 表示数据可视化,DD 表示数据,GG 表示图形和图表,VV 表示数据可视化函数。

4.具体代码实例和详细解释说明

在这一节中,我们将通过一个具体的代码实例来详细解释数据管理在政府行业中的核心算法原理和具体操作步骤。

假设我们需要对来自不同来源的政府数据进行集成,并将其存储到一个统一的数据仓库中。以下是具体的代码实例和详细解释说明:

import pandas as pd

# 加载数据
data1 = pd.read_csv('data1.csv')
data2 = pd.read_csv('data2.csv')

# 数据清洗
data1['date'] = pd.to_datetime(data1['date'])
data2['date'] = pd.to_datetime(data2['date'])
data1 = data1.dropna()
data2 = data2.dropna()

# 数据转换
data1 = data1.astype(float)
data2 = data2.astype(float)

# 数据融合
data_integrated = pd.concat([data1, data2], axis=1)

# 保存数据
data_integrated.to_csv('data_integrated.csv', index=False)

在这个代码实例中,我们首先使用pandas库加载来自不同来源的政府数据。然后,我们对数据进行清洗,以确保数据质量。接着,我们将数据转换为统一的格式,并将其融合到一个统一的数据仓库中。最后,我们将数据仓库保存到一个CSV文件中,以便支持政府决策。

5.未来发展趋势与挑战

未来发展趋势:

  1. 数据管理在政府行业中将越来越重要,以便支持政府决策和公众参与。

  2. 政府将越来越多地使用云计算和大数据技术,以便更好地管理和利用大量的数据资源。

  3. 政府将越来越多地使用人工智能和机器学习技术,以便更好地分析和挖掘政府数据。

挑战:

  1. 政府数据的安全性和隐私保护仍然是一个重要的挑战。

  2. 政府数据的质量和完整性也是一个重要的挑战。

  3. 政府数据管理的标准化和规范化也是一个重要的挑战。

6.附录常见问题与解答

  1. 问:数据集成和数据融合有什么区别?

答:数据集成是指将来自不同来源的数据集成到一个统一的数据仓库中,以便更好地支持政府决策。数据融合则是指将转换后的数据融合到一个统一的数据仓库中。

  1. 问:数据质量和数据安全有什么关系?

答:数据质量和数据安全都是政府决策的基础。数据质量是指数据的准确性、完整性、一致性和时效性。数据安全则是指保护政府数据免受滥用、泄露或损失的措施。

  1. 问:数据分析和数据可视化有什么区别?

答:数据分析是指对政府数据进行深入的分析,以便发现隐藏的趋势、关系和模式。数据可视化则是将政府数据转换为易于理解的图形和图表,以便公众更好地理解政府决策。

  1. 问:如何确保政府数据的质量和安全?

答:要确保政府数据的质量和安全,需要采取以下措施:

  • 对数据进行清洗,以确保数据准确性、完整性、一致性和时效性。
  • 对数据进行加密,以保护数据免受滥用、泄露或损失。
  • 对数据进行访问控制,以确保只有授权的用户可以访问数据。
  1. 问:如何选择合适的数据管理工具?

答:要选择合适的数据管理工具,需要考虑以下因素:

  • 工具的功能和性能:选择具有丰富功能和高性能的工具。
  • 工具的易用性:选择易于使用和学习的工具。
  • 工具的成本:选择合适的成本工具。
  • 工具的支持和更新:选择有良好支持和更新的工具。